    Are you inspired to work with a team that launches products with direct and massive impact on Amazon's customers? Are you excited to join one of the newest and most exciting AWS engineering organization?


    AWS Industry Products (IP) is an AWS engineering organization chartered to build new AWS products by applying Amazon's innovation mechanisms along with AWS digital technologies to real world industry problems.

    We dive deep with industry leaders to solve problems and unblock industries, enabling them to capitalize on new digital business models.

    Simply put, our goal is to use the skill and scale of AWS to make the benefits of a connected world achievable for all businesses.


    We are looking for Software Development Engineers obsessed with customer success, passionate about simplification and design-thinking and excited to dive deep into the growth opportunity of delivering new product categories to new customer types in an emerging technology space.

    The position represents a rare opportunity to be a part of a fast-growing business, and help shape the technology and product as we grow.

    Our technical challenges involve back-end software engineering, edge computing, applied science, and front end development. We need to develop and apply quantitative algorithms (e.g. machine learning, computer vision, network optimization) to make industry process analysis relevant and actionable for operations engineers.

    We build software and information systems to process massive scale operational data, infer information relationship across complex systems, train decision models and apply them to critical operations at industrial scale.

    We work very closely with innovative, market leading customers to drive effective digital transformation of entire industries and the supply chains that support them.


    As a developer on our team, you'll own code end-to-end from design to development, and work closely with senior technical leaders within the team and across AWS.

    You'll have a sound understanding of computer science fundamentals and practical industry experience, working across the stack with technology involving modern databases, AI, ML, Big Data and more.

    Our compensation reflects the cost of labor across several US geographic markets.

    The base pay for this position ranges from $115,000/year in our lowest geographic market up to $223,600/year in our highest geographic market.

    Pay is based on a number of factors including market location and may vary depending on job-related knowledge, skills, and experience.

    Amazon is a total compensation company.

    Dependent on the position offered, equity, sign-on payments, and other forms of compensation may be provided as part of a total compensation package, in addition to a full range of medical, financial, and/or other benefits.
